
Springfield Sliders Honored as Players of the Week
June 26, 2012 - Prospect League (Prospect)
Springfield Sliders News Release
(Arlington, TN-Office of the Commissioner) In association with Pointstreak Sports Technologies, Inc., The Prospect League announces the Player and Pitcher of the Week, for the period ending June 24, Week 4 of the 2012 season.
The Prospect League Week Four Player is Springfield Sliders catcher Matthew Stevens. Matt batted a hefty .524 (11/21) with 12 runs-batted-in and 3 homeruns for the week ended June 24. For the season, Stevens is batting .333 in 13 games (15/45) with 7 runs scored, 4 HRs, 15 RBI and 5 stolen bases.
The Sliders T R Dunne provided strong relief pitching as Springfield put together its best week of the young season. Dunne picked-up four saves while pitching 5.2 innings, 0 earned runs, 8 strikeouts and 2 walks. Overall T R has appeared in 14 games, 22.1 IP, 21 strikeouts and 5 walks. His record is 1 win, 1 lose and 5 saves with an ERA of 4.84.
